Petra Stavast - Ramya

In this book Petra Stavast manages to capture the intimacy which can exist between photographer and photographed. While portraying Ramya and her surroundings, photography became their means of communication. The subtle changes, recorded over a longer period, show how slowly life can go. The project was made over a period of 14 years, and contains various photographic and video works. In the book each work is deconstructed and edited in such a way that a visual search for an identity is revealed. Thanks to Fw: Books (Amsterdam).

224 pages, 18 x 25 cm, hardback, Fw: Books (Amsterdam).
